diff src/userfunc.c @ 26877:06a137af96f8 v8.2.3967

patch 8.2.3967: error messages are spread out Commit: https://github.com/vim/vim/commit/460ae5dfca31fa627531c263184849976755cf6b Author: Bram Moolenaar <Bram@vim.org> Date: Sat Jan 1 14:19:49 2022 +0000 patch 8.2.3967: error messages are spread out Problem: Error messages are spread out. Solution: Move more errors to errors.h.
author Bram Moolenaar <Bram@vim.org>
date Sat, 01 Jan 2022 15:30:05 +0100
parents bce848ec8b1b
children 7f150a4936f2
line wrap: on
line diff
--- a/src/userfunc.c
+++ b/src/userfunc.c
@@ -3271,7 +3271,7 @@ user_func_error(int error, char_u *name,
 			N_("E276: Cannot use function as a method: %s"), name);
 		break;
 	case FCERR_DELETED:
-		emsg_funcname(e_func_deleted, name);
+		emsg_funcname(e_function_was_deleted_str, name);
 		break;
 	case FCERR_TOOMANY:
 		emsg_funcname((char *)e_too_many_arguments_for_function_str,
@@ -4127,7 +4127,7 @@ define_function(exarg_T *eap, char_u *na
 	    if (!aborting())
 	    {
 		if (!eap->skip && fudi.fd_newkey != NULL)
-		    semsg(_(e_dictkey), fudi.fd_newkey);
+		    semsg(_(e_key_not_present_in_dictionary), fudi.fd_newkey);
 		vim_free(fudi.fd_newkey);
 		return NULL;
 	    }
@@ -4224,7 +4224,7 @@ define_function(exarg_T *eap, char_u *na
     // In Vim9 script only global functions can be redefined.
     if (vim9script && eap->forceit && !is_global)
     {
-	emsg(_(e_nobang));
+	emsg(_(e_no_bang_allowed));
 	goto ret_free;
     }
 
@@ -5145,7 +5145,7 @@ ex_call(exarg_T *eap)
     if (fudi.fd_newkey != NULL)
     {
 	// Still need to give an error message for missing key.
-	semsg(_(e_dictkey), fudi.fd_newkey);
+	semsg(_(e_key_not_present_in_dictionary), fudi.fd_newkey);
 	vim_free(fudi.fd_newkey);
     }
     if (tofree == NULL)